[QUOTE="invokethehojo, post: 5072705, member: 62525"] I had a friend run a paragon one off that when really well a month ago. We were after a mindflayer in the underdark. when we got to him he was surrounded by thralls and some kind of magic shell. we had to fight a few drow and umberhulks while we tried to dismantle the shell (skill challenge). Every couple rounds he would cast a ritual that summoned more drow/umberhulks. it was really cool, some of the people concentrated on the shell, some on the other enemies, it made the fight interesting and inventive. a trick I've found, if your running a solo or a single elite in an encounter they get boring at the end when it's just the big bad left and everyone hacking at them. Make them mobile (teleport) to keep combat moving and give them a modified version of a template, can't remember the name, it's in the MM2 and it's for Slaads. It allows them to secrete a minion every time they are hit. make the minions do an effect on a hit (slow or dazed) but no or little damage and give them decent defenses but low attacks, allow the solo to secrete 2 per round and you have an interesting fight. to keep things managable maybe say the solo doesn't secrete minions until backed in a corner (i.e. he's the only one left alive). I upped the level on a brain in a jar (undead book) and said that each round it secreted two tortured spirits that slowed a PC on a hit. I put them in a room with lots of terrain so the brain in a jar could float around a lot and it went well. Of course I've never ran something for 18th level so good luck there. [/QUOTE]
